Output 6663251573b85f3e6c95a9303080a4663aadd321f0a8122349a628149423bc74:1
- value
- 20000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01d5cd3c9fe15a88222d80e17e8701e583daad45 OP_EQUAL
- address
- 31riiwPbU243Aek4ewwQWHTbD1xkCBC8Mf
- transaction
- 6663251573b85f3e6c95a9303080a4663aadd321f0a8122349a628149423bc74
- confirmations
- 181597
- spent
- true